Fina Trust Microfinance Bank, a member of LOLC Group with corporate Head Office in Colombo - Sri Lanka, is one of Nigeria’s foremost Microfinance Banks. Its operating license was secured from the Central Bank of Nigeria (CBN) in September 2009 as a Microfinance Bank. Fina Trust Microfinance Bank has built a resounding success on excellent service delivery in a uniquely customer friendly environment through professional staff, leveraging on world-class technology. A continuous investment in information technology and in people sets the bank apart from others.
